The Transportation Security Administration (TSA) is exploring the use of facial recognition technology in airport screenings with a new pilot program. By utilizing facial recognition technology within advanced biometric systems, airports can automate the identity verification process, making it faster and more accurate.
At participating airports, passengers can navigate security checkpoints with a simple facial scan and insert their ID into the system slot, eliminating the need for physical documents. The voluntary pilot…
